RSS apps can play AAC—so why do hosting contracts still assume MP3 enclosures?

Searchers look for podcast RSS MP3, dynamic ad insertion AAC, Anchor export quirks, XiaoYuZhou MP3, and car podcast stutter. Historical compatibility plus ad-stitch pipelines still treat MP3 as the default test target: ID3 chapters, trailing silence, and bitrate discontinuities are easier to script-check on MP3 timelines. If you already limited and loudness-treated AAC in the DAW, avoid edit-in-place on MP3 followed by another MP3 export—that stacked lossy loop turns mush fast. Freeze one web preset, stamp version strings and master-bus hashes into metadata, and keep rejection screenshots tied to the exact generation you re-uploaded. Music beds, phone taps, and co-host audio still need rights and privacy review; MP3 does not bypass clearance. Some international storefronts also want plain-language encoding receipts that non-engineer stakeholders can open, and MP3 still wins that hallway test.

Release order: AAC scratch to distribution MP3 to hosting smoke test

  1. Before exporting AAC from the host, freeze sample rate and loudness targets and strip unnecessary bus FX; after browser MP3 creation, read integrated loudness and peaks on the hosting preview bar or a trusted meter.
  2. Write episode IDs, explicit-content flags, and version strings into ID3, keep ad-insert and clean masters on separate object keys, and never publish unchecked peaks to a public CDN prefix.
  3. Regression-test on car Bluetooth and a low-end Android podcast client, log vendor rejection reasons with screenshots, and fix issues on the AAC master bus instead of endlessly re-baking MP3 alone.

AAC to MP3 for hosting pipelines: five recurring Slack debates

If I convert AAC to MP3 and the host re-encodes to AAC for streaming, did listeners just hear three lossy generations?
Every hop can recompress; still make the business-controlled generation as clean as possible and document delivered bitrates in show notes to reduce arguments later.
The platform rejected us for bitrate jumps—can I slam intros to ultra-low speech MP3 while music stays high to save bandwidth?
Discontinuities trigger automated rejects more often than steady modest bitrates; keep a continuous strategy or deliver separate compliant masters for music-heavy segments.
We ship both ad-insert AAC and clean AAC—can one MP3 preset feed both final exports to save mastering time?
Split object keys: tails, peaks, and chapter markers diverge, and a single bus will get one partner rejected or dynamic cues misaligned.
Can we host season-long MP3 masters on public GitHub Releases to dodge CDN bills while staying inside music and likeness contracts?
Most library and guest agreements forbid broad public redistribution; confirm with legal instead of assuming open repos behave like internal drives.
The hosting vendor demands a minimum trailing silence; can I gate room tone to digital zero inside MP3 just to hit the millisecond spec?
Over-gating creates watery noise prints and unnatural music breathing that triggers a different class of rejection; keep believable room tone and shape fades professionally instead.
